Location: Philadelphia Rep Power: 6 ![]() | check the DCE interface... from the Telephone and Console installation guide, Normal operating ranges Telephones M2000 Series Meridian Digital Telephones have a maximum permissible loop length of 3500 ft (915 m), assuming 24 AWG (0.5 mm) wire with no bridge taps. A 15.5 dB loss at 256 kHz defines the loop length limit. Attendant consoles The M2250 attendant console has a maximum permissible loop length of 3500 ft (915 m), assuming 24 AWG (0.5 mm) wire with no bridge taps. A 15.5 dB loss at 256 kHz defines the loop length limit. | ||||||||
